What is an Auto Locksmith?
An auto locksmith is an expert who focuses on automobile locks and keys. Unlike traditional locksmith professionals, who may handle residential or industrial properties, auto locksmiths focus on the detailed locking systems discovered in vehicles. Their abilities include a series of services, from opening automobile doors to programming electronic secrets.

How do I understand if I require an auto locksmith?
If you're locked out of your lorry, have lost your keys, or are experiencing concerns with your ignition or electronic keys, you likely require the help of an auto locksmith.
2. Can auto locksmith professionals make a key from a lock?
Yes, if you have a lock, an auto locksmith can develop a brand-new key based on the lock's setup.
